✨Tip Number 1
Network with professionals in the hospitality industry who have made similar transitions. Attend industry events or join online forums to connect with others who can share their experiences and insights about moving into a different sector.
✨Tip Number 2
Highlight your transferable skills during interviews. Focus on your customer service expertise, team leadership, and operational management experience, as these are highly valued in any industry, especially in a service-driven environment.
✨Tip Number 3
Research the company culture and values of the organisation you're applying to. Tailor your conversations to demonstrate how your background in hotel management aligns with their mission and how you can contribute to their success.
✨Tip Number 4
Prepare for situational interview questions that focus on problem-solving and customer service scenarios. Use examples from your hotel management experience to showcase your ability to handle challenges effectively and maintain high standards.
